the damage turned out to be only the alignment thrown out, busted brake line and bent in the body tub in the wheel well area a bit....no other damage....amazing that is all that happened....

i don't have any more pics than this since it wasn't mine, but the jeep is a rubicon unlimited, running 35s with a 2.5 inch budget lift......he was climbing an incline and as he went up and over this boulder he made the mistake of cutting his wheel hard left to come off of it and when he did the rig slipped down over top the boulder up into the space behind the wheel as you see it....miraculously there was no damage to the tire or wheel just what was mentioned earlier....he has the offroad evolution c2 axle gussets installed and i'm guessing those probably saved any damage from occurring to the axle given how this thing was wedged in....that's the story kids....
